STC SA2263SW
FAA DRS lists SA2263SW as Current · Reissued, held by Mitsubishi Heavy Industries America Inc., for Mitsubishi Heavy Industries MU-2B-25, Mitsubishi Heavy Industries MU-2B-26, and Mitsubishi Heavy Industries MU-2B-35, and 1 more aircraft configuration. Recorded change: Modification of ECS mixing chamber. Snapshot dated June 30, 2026.
Recorded modification
What the FAA record covers
Modification of ECS mixing chamber.
SA2263SW identifies the approval, recorded holder, named aircraft, and modification scope. It does not confirm kit availability, serial-number effectivity, data rights, price, or installation authority.
